Nintendo publishes international release schedule

Nintendo Japan has released a huge list of expected first- and third-party release dates for the DS, Wii and 3DS, across Japan, Europe and the US.

The list comes as part of an FY2011 supplementary briefing. Destructoid has images of the relevant bits, or you can download the full thing here.

These titles and dates are supplementary to a previously published list of US releases. There's little new information - concrete dating is thin on the ground, and third-party titles aren't scheduled at all.

For the 3DS, undated FY 2012 releases include Animal Crossing, Mario Kart, Paper Mario, Super Mario, and Mario & Sonic at the London 2012 Olympic Games. Kid Icarus: Uprising is slated to see Japanese release by the end of calendar 2011.

On the Wii side, no new titles make an appearance, but Skyward Sword is still listed as a calendar 2011 Japanese release. Xenoblade Chronicles is expected in Europe, along with Mystery Case Files: The Malgrave Incident.

The poor old DS gets barely a look-in with Atsumete! Kirby and Pokémon Typing in Japan, and Dragon Quest VI in Europe, come May 20.
